CNC milling is a subtractive manufacturing process that uses computer-controlled, multi-point, rotary cutters to remove material from a workpiece and produce a custom-designed part or product. The process begins with a 3D CAD model converted into a series of commands through CAM software.

3-axis CNC milling machines are very common, as they can be used to produce most common geometries. They are relatively easy to program and operate, so start-up machining costs are relatively low. Tool access can be a design restriction in CNC milling. As there are only three axes to work with, certain areas might be impossible to reach.

CNC milling machines use rotary tools to cut away at the material, with instructions originating from the CAD file, to create the part design. The function and coordinates of the cutter are controlled by the milling machine's computer, with minimum human input needed to complete manufacturing.

CNC milling machine programming is the process of creating instructions for the machine to follow in order to produce the desired output. These instructions are typically written in a language known as G-code, which is a standardized programming language used in the manufacturing industry.

Motor . Stepper motor for a CNC Milling Machine… The photo above shows a typical Stepper Motor for a CNC Milling Machine. Stepper Motors are called that because they're designed to move in discrete steps.. A typical stepper motor can move in 200 steps per revolution; about 1.4 degrees per step.
